Maharashtra Congress Suspends MLA Sulbha Khodke For ‘Anti-Party Activities’, She’s Likely To Join NCP
<p>Mumbai, Oct 12 (PTI) The Congress in Maharashtra on Saturday suspended Sulbha Khodke, MLA from Amravati, for six years for “anti party activities” ahead of assembly elections.</p> <p>Khodke was one of the seven MLAs who cross-voted in the legislative council elections which resulted in the defeat of PWP leader Jayant Patil, a candidate of the Maha Vikas Aghadi alliance of the Opposition, earlier this year.</p> <p>There were numerous complaints about Khodke working against the party, said state Congress chief Nana Patole in a statement.</p> <p>The decision to suspend her was taken on the instructions of the party’s Maharashtra in-charge Ramesh Chennithala, he said.</p> <p>Khodke’s husband is a close aide of deputy Chief Minister Ajit Pawar.… Read More »Maharashtra Congress Suspends MLA Sulbha Khodke For ‘Anti-Party Activities’, She’s Likely To Join NCP
